What Does a VA Loan Specialist in Englewood Cost?

Typical costs for a VA loan specialist in Florida range from 0 to 1 percent of the loan amount as a flat fee or commission. The VA funding fee is 2.15 percent for first-time use with no down payment, or 1.5 percent for subsequent use. Third-party costs such as appraisal, title search, and recording fees usually total between 1,500 and 4,000 dollars. This is general information and not mortgage or financial adv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the basic eligibility requirements for a VA loan in Englewood Florida?
You must have served 90 consecutive days on active duty during wartime or 181 days during peacetime. National Guard and Reserve members may qualify after six years of service. A Certificate of Eligibility from the VA is required.
Can I use a VA loan to buy a condo in Englewood?
Yes, but the condo complex must be VA-approved. In Florida, many condos near the coast require additional flood insurance. Your specialist can help verify if the property meets VA minimum property requirements.
